Transaction ee8bf64b06ce6254570a0643d27da33fc63e86955b5396dc54ebb6a4fc8dedfe
1 Input
-
3a7991dded7ae527225930e171653f429f6568a23dc6a5850d518d9a0888d1b7:0
OP_DATA_48(48) 440220357ad5ba8179ceea765a273bde9917133e8f07f09e921af732d789ff186aef9302206b3c3228b5067ddf40ded9
1 Outputs
- ee8bf64b06ce6254570a0643d27da33fc63e86955b5396dc54ebb6a4fc8dedfe:0
value 38669
address 33aVFSgeh8Zw6N8Q7ujmHo3S8yUmxURDJo